WebOr you may live a full life and die from something else. It will depend on your tumour type, where it is in the brain, and how it responds to treatment. Brain tumours can also be fast growing (high grade) and come back despite treatment. Treatment. Even if the brain tumour can't be cured, treatment might shrink your tumour and slow its growth. Myth: Cell phones cause glioblastoma. Fact: To date, there is no established link that cell phones cause glioblastoma.
